Healthy & Easy Baked Greek Chicken Meatballs with Zesty Tzatziki and Roasted Vegetables
Looking for a Mediterranean-inspired meal that’s both healthy and incredibly flavorful? These Baked Greek Chicken Meatballs are an absolute delight! Made lighter with lean ground chicken, packed with aromatic Greek herbs, and perfectly baked alongside tender potatoes and fresh vegetables, this dish offers a complete and satisfying meal. Topped with a creamy, zesty tzatziki sauce, it’s a wholesome option that’s perfect for family dinners or a fantastic addition to your weekly meal prep rotation. Discover how to create this vibrant, easy-to-make Greek classic that will transport your taste buds straight to the Aegean.

FREE Budget-Friendly Meal Plan!
Save thousands of dollars on food every year with my free budget-friendly meal plan ebook.

Ingredients and Flavorful Substitutions for Your Greek Meatballs
Crafting delicious Greek meatballs starts with selecting the right ingredients. This recipe focuses on fresh, vibrant flavors that are characteristic of Mediterranean cuisine. Here’s a detailed look at what you’ll need and some excellent substitutions to ensure you can make this dish, no matter what’s in your pantry.
For the Perfectly Roasted Potatoes
- Baby potatoes: These small, tender potatoes are ideal for roasting as they cook quickly and develop a lovely crispy exterior. If baby potatoes aren’t available, you can easily substitute with larger potatoes like Yukon Gold or red potatoes. Simply dice them into 1-inch pieces to ensure even cooking alongside the meatballs.
- Olive oil: A cornerstone of Greek cooking, olive oil adds a rich, fruity flavor and helps achieve that golden-brown crispness. If you need an alternative, neutral cooking oils like avocado oil, grapeseed oil, or canola oil will work well without imparting an overpowering flavor.
- Lemon juice: Freshly squeezed lemon juice brightens the potatoes and adds a necessary tang. While fresh is always preferred for its vibrant taste, bottled lemon juice can be used in a pinch, though the flavor may be slightly less intense.
- Dried oregano: This classic Greek herb is essential for an authentic taste, offering an earthy and slightly peppery note. Dried basil is a good substitute that provides a similar aromatic profile, or you could use a Greek seasoning blend.
- Salt & pepper: Always season to your personal preference. A good sprinkle of sea salt and freshly ground black pepper enhances all the flavors.
For the Authentic Greek Meatballs
- Ground chicken: We’re opting for ground chicken to make these meatballs a healthier, leaner option. For those who prefer, ground turkey is an excellent alternative, offering a similar mild flavor and texture. Ground pork can also be used for a richer, more traditional meatball, or even a mix of ground beef and pork for a heartier bite.
- Yellow onion: Grated yellow onion adds moisture and a subtle sweetness to the meatballs, preventing them from drying out during baking. If you don’t have yellow onion, shallots offer a more delicate, sweet flavor, while white onions provide a sharper, more pungent taste that still works beautifully.
- Minced garlic: Freshly minced garlic is highly recommended for its pungent, aromatic qualities. If time is short, jarred minced garlic can be used, but fresh cloves will always provide a superior depth of flavor.
- Parsley: Fresh, finely chopped parsley brings a bright, herbaceous note that is characteristic of Greek cuisine. For a different but complementary flavor, you could try using more dried oregano or even chervil, which has a delicate, anise-like taste.
- Lemon zest: This tiny addition provides a concentrated burst of fresh lemon aroma without adding excess liquid. If you don’t have a lemon for zesting, a small amount of fresh lemon juice (about ¼-½ teaspoon) can be added to the mixture, but be mindful not to make the mixture too wet.
- Dried oregano: As with the potatoes, dried oregano is key for the Greek flavor profile in the meatballs. Basil is a good alternative if you need to swap it out.
- Dried dill: Dill is a defining herb in Greek cooking, adding a fresh, slightly tangy, and herbaceous flavor. Tarragon is a potential substitute, offering a similar licorice-like note, but it is generally stronger, so use it sparingly.
- Salt & pepper: Essential for seasoning the meatballs and bringing out the flavors of the herbs and meat. Adjust quantities to your taste.
Delicious Components to Serve Your Meal
- Cherry tomatoes: These juicy, sweet tomatoes add a burst of freshness and color to the plate. Grape tomatoes are an excellent substitute, or you can serve with any other fresh vegetable you enjoy, such as chopped bell peppers or olives for an extra Mediterranean touch.
- Cucumber: Crisp cucumber provides a refreshing contrast to the rich meatballs. Sliced zucchini or even thinly sliced radishes can be used as alternatives for a similar crunchy texture.
- Red onion: Thinly sliced red onion offers a sharp, slightly sweet bite. White onion can be used, but its flavor is milder, so you might want to consider soaking it in cold water for a few minutes to reduce its pungency if serving raw.
- Parsley: A garnish of fresh parsley enhances the visual appeal and adds a final fresh herbaceous note. Again, oregano or chervil would be the best alternatives for a similar flavor profile.
- Tzatziki: The creamy, cooling tzatziki is arguably the star condiment for Greek meatballs. For ultimate convenience, a good quality store-bought tzatziki works perfectly. If you have a few extra minutes, making your own is surprisingly simple with Greek yogurt, grated cucumber (squeezed dry), olive oil, fresh dill, lemon juice, and a touch of minced garlic.
How to Make These Irresistible Baked Greek Meatballs
Making these healthy Greek chicken meatballs is straightforward and requires minimal fuss, especially since everything bakes on one sheet pan for easy cleanup. Follow these simple steps for a delicious meal:

Step 1: Get Your Potatoes Roasting.
First, preheat your oven to 425°F (220°C). This high temperature is crucial for achieving crispy, golden potatoes. On a large, parchment-lined baking sheet, combine your sliced baby potatoes with a generous drizzle of olive oil, fresh lemon juice, dried oregano, and a sprinkle of salt and pepper. Toss everything together until the potatoes are evenly coated. Spread them out in a single layer to ensure they roast rather than steam. Pop them into the preheated oven and let them bake for 20 minutes to get a head start.
Step 2: Prepare the Flavorful Meatball Mixture.
While the potatoes are roasting, it’s time to assemble your Greek chicken meatballs. In a large mixing bowl, combine the ground chicken, grated yellow onion (grating ensures the onion seamlessly incorporates into the meatballs and adds moisture), minced garlic, finely chopped fresh parsley, bright lemon zest, dried oregano, dried dill, and a final seasoning of salt and pepper. Mix all the ingredients gently but thoroughly. Be careful not to overmix, as this can lead to tough meatballs. The goal is just to combine everything until uniform.

Step 3: Shape Your Greek Meatballs.
Once the meatball mixture is ready, begin rolling it into uniform balls, approximately 1 to 1.5 inches in diameter. You should aim for roughly 16-20 meatballs from 1 pound of ground chicken. Placing them on a cutting board initially can help with organization. Ensure they are rolled firmly enough to hold their shape but not so tightly that they become dense. This gentle handling, combined with the lack of breadcrumbs or egg, helps keep them tender.
Step 4: Bake the Meatballs and Potatoes Together.
After the potatoes have had their initial 20 minutes in the oven, carefully remove the baking sheet. Arrange the raw chicken meatballs evenly among the partially roasted potatoes on the same sheet pan. This method allows the meatballs to cook thoroughly while also benefiting from the flavors already developing on the pan. Return the baking sheet to the oven and continue baking for another 20 minutes, or until the meatballs are cooked through and the potatoes are tender and golden-brown. A meat thermometer should read 165°F (74°C) for cooked chicken.

Step 5: Prepare Your Refreshing Sides.
While the meatballs and potatoes finish cooking, prepare your fresh side salad. In a separate bowl, combine the sliced cherry tomatoes, crisp cucumber, and thinly sliced red onion. Add a generous amount of fresh parsley, a drizzle of olive oil, and season with salt and pepper to taste. Gently toss to combine. This simple salad adds a vibrant, cooling element that perfectly complements the warm meatballs and potatoes.
Step 6: Assemble, Serve, and Savor!
Once the meatballs are golden and cooked through, and the potatoes are tender with crispy edges, remove the baking sheet from the oven. Divide the roasted potatoes and Greek chicken meatballs evenly into individual bowls. Add a generous portion of your freshly prepared side vegetables. Finish each serving with a dollop (or more!) of creamy tzatziki sauce. Serve immediately and enjoy this complete, healthy, and incredibly satisfying Greek-inspired meal!

What to Serve with These Delicious Greek Meatballs
These Baked Greek Chicken Meatballs are incredibly versatile and can be paired with a variety of sides to create a complete and satisfying meal. My absolute favorite way to serve them is with the roasted baby potatoes, a generous dollop of cool, creamy tzatziki, and a fresh side Greek salad, as detailed in the recipe. The combination of warm, herb-infused meatballs with tender potatoes and crisp vegetables, all brightened by the tangy tzatziki, is simply irresistible. For maximum ease, I often opt for a good quality store-bought tzatziki, but don’t hesitate to whip up your own homemade version with Greek yogurt, grated cucumber, fresh dill, lemon juice, and garlic for an even fresher taste.
Beyond the classic pairing, here are more fantastic side dish ideas to serve with this chicken meatball recipe, catering to various preferences:
- Classic Greek Salad: A traditional salad with crisp lettuce, cucumbers, tomatoes, red onion, Kalamata olives, and feta cheese, dressed with a simple vinaigrette.
- Pita Bread or Naan: Warm pita bread, lightly toasted or grilled, is perfect for scooping up the meatballs and tzatziki. Naan bread can also work as a soft, flavorful alternative.
- Rice: A staple side dish, plain white or brown rice provides a comforting base. For a healthier, low-carb option, consider fluffy cauliflower rice, which easily absorbs the delicious juices.
- Instant Pot Farro: Farro is a chewy, nutritious ancient grain that offers a wonderful texture and nutty flavor, making it an excellent accompaniment.
- Quinoa Salad: A cold quinoa salad with diced bell peppers, red onion, lemon juice, and olive oil can add a refreshing and protein-rich component.
- Roasted Vegetables: Beyond potatoes, consider roasting bell peppers, zucchini, or asparagus alongside your meatballs for an extra boost of nutrition and flavor.
- Hummus and Olives: A spread of creamy hummus and a side of briny Kalamata olives will enhance the Mediterranean theme.
Frequently Asked Questions About Baked Greek Meatballs
We’ve gathered some common questions about making these Greek chicken meatballs to help ensure your culinary success. From avoiding mushy textures to meal prep tips, find all the answers here.
Ensuring your chicken meatballs have the perfect texture is key. There are a few common pitfalls to avoid if you want to prevent them from turning out mushy. Firstly, make sure you don’t overhandle the meatball mixture when you’re forming them. Overworking the meat can break down the proteins, leading to a denser, less tender, and potentially mushy result. Secondly, avoid rolling them too tightly; a gentle touch is all that’s needed to create a cohesive ball. Since this recipe cleverly omits traditional binders like egg or breadcrumbs (relying on the grated onion for moisture and binding), your meatballs should naturally turn out nice and firm with a tender interior, as long as they are handled correctly. Proper baking temperature also plays a role in firming them up.
One of the beauties of this baked Greek chicken meatball recipe is its simplicity and minimal cleanup! There’s absolutely no need to brown these meatballs in a pan before cooking them. This recipe is designed for ease: after you’ve finished rolling them, simply place them directly on the baking tray with your par-roasted potatoes. They will cook perfectly in the oven for about 20 minutes, developing a lovely golden-brown exterior and thorough internal cooking without the extra step (and extra dirty pan!) of pan-searing. Baking also helps distribute the heat evenly, preventing any dry spots.
Absolutely! These Greek meatballs are a fantastic option for meal prep and can easily be made ahead of time. If you’re preparing them for a party, potluck, or just to get a head start on your weekly meals, you can cook them fully and then store them in an airtight container in the fridge for a few days. They maintain their delicious flavor and texture, making them incredibly convenient for quick work lunches or hassle-free dinners throughout the week. For best results, allow them to cool completely before refrigerating.
Yes, definitely! While this recipe specifically calls for lean ground chicken for a lighter touch, you can certainly swap it out for other types of ground meat. Ground turkey is an excellent direct substitute if you’re looking for a similar lean profile. If you prefer a richer flavor, ground beef or even ground pork would work beautifully. You could also experiment with a combination, such as ground beef and lamb for a more traditional Greek kofte-style flavor, or a mix of ground pork and beef. Just be mindful that cooking times might vary slightly depending on the fat content of the meat chosen, and adjust as needed to ensure the meatballs are cooked through.

Storing and Reheating Your Baked Greek Meatballs
These Greek chicken meatballs are not just delicious; they are also incredibly convenient for meal prep, making them an ideal choice for busy individuals and families. Once your meatballs and potatoes have completely cooled to room temperature, transfer them into individual airtight glass meal prep bowls or containers. Properly stored, they will stay fresh in the refrigerator for up to 5 days. This makes them perfect for packing into work lunches or enjoying as quick, healthy dinners during your busy week, saving you valuable cooking time.
When you’re ready to enjoy your prepped meal, simply pull a container out of the fridge. You can eat them cold, which is surprisingly refreshing, especially with the tzatziki and fresh veggies. Alternatively, if you prefer them warm, microwave them for 1 to 2 minutes, or until they are heated through to your desired temperature. For best results, consider reheating the meatballs and potatoes separately if possible, or stir them halfway through microwaving to ensure even heating without overcooking the delicate meatballs.
Can You Freeze These Greek Chicken Meatballs?
Yes, absolutely! This healthy chicken meatball recipe is wonderfully freezer-friendly, making it an excellent option for long-term meal planning and reducing food waste. To freeze them effectively and prevent them from sticking together, I recommend a method called flash freezing. First, arrange the cooked and cooled meatballs in a single layer on a baking tray or plate, ensuring they are not touching. Place the tray in the freezer for about 1-2 hours, or until the meatballs are completely solid.
Once frozen solid, transfer the individual meatballs to a freezer-safe Ziploc bag, a vacuum-seal bag, or an airtight glass container. Be sure to label the container with the date. They should last beautifully in the freezer for up to 3 months without losing their flavor or quality. This is a fantastic way to have a healthy, homemade meal ready whenever you need it.
When you’re ready to reheat, you have a couple of options. You can microwave them directly from frozen for 3 to 4 minutes, stirring halfway, until they are heated through. Alternatively, you can let them defrost in the refrigerator overnight, then reheat them as normal in the microwave or a skillet until warm. Serve these delicious, reheated Greek chicken meatballs with freshly roasted potatoes, a crisp salad, and a dollop of tzatziki, and dig in for a satisfying meal!

More Delicious Meatball Recipes to Explore
If you loved these healthy Baked Greek Chicken Meatballs, you’re in for a treat! Meatballs are a versatile and comforting meal option that can be adapted to countless cuisines and flavor profiles. From spicy and sweet to savory and herbaceous, there’s a meatball recipe for every craving. Dive into our collection of other easy-to-make and freezer-friendly meatball dishes that are perfect for meal prep or a cozy night in. Expand your repertoire with these flavorful creations!
-
Easy Baked Turkey Meatballs
-
Sticky Sriracha Meatball Lettuce Wraps
-
Firecracker Meatballs Recipe
Essential Meal Prep Tools for Efficiency
Optimizing your kitchen with the right tools can make meal prepping these Greek chicken meatballs and many other healthy recipes a breeze. Having the proper equipment not only saves you time but also helps you organize your meals for the week efficiently.
- Grab some glass meal prep bowls to pack up your weekly lunches. These are durable, microwave-safe, and perfect for keeping your meals fresh.
- I get all my high-quality, free-range ground chicken and turkey from Butcher Box. Their convenient delivery service ensures I always have premium meats frozen and ready to go.
- Use these Ziploc bag holders if you’re planning on flash freezing these meatballs. They make filling bags incredibly easy and mess-free.
- Get a reliable meat thermometer to ensure your chicken meatballs are always cooked through to a safe internal temperature of 165°F (74°C). This is a crucial tool for food safety.
- **Get my full list of recommended meal prep tools here** to equip your kitchen for success.

Baked Greek Meatballs with Tzatziki
Print
Pin
Rate
SEND ME MY PLAN
Ingredients
Potatoes
- 4 cups baby potatoes sliced in half for quicker roasting and even cooking.
- 1 tbsp olive oil for perfectly crisp potatoes.
- 1 tbsp lemon juice freshly squeezed for best flavor.
- 1 tsp dried oregano a key Greek herb for aromatic flavor.
- Salt & pepper to taste, enhancing all the flavors.
Greek meatballs
- 1 lb ground chicken a lean and healthy base for your meatballs.
- 1 small yellow onion grated, to add moisture and subtle sweetness.
- 2 cloves minced garlic freshly minced for maximum flavor.
- 1 tbsp finely chopped parsley for a fresh, herbaceous note.
- 1 tsp lemon zest adds bright citrus aroma.
- 1 tsp dried oregano contributes to the authentic Greek flavor.
- 1 tsp dried dill a classic Greek herb for distinct flavor.
- 1/2 tsp each salt & pepper to season the meatballs perfectly.
To serve
- 1 cup Sliced cherry tomatoes for freshness and color.
- 1 cup Sliced cucumber adds a refreshing crunch.
- 1/2 cup Thinly sliced red onion for a sharp, tangy bite.
- 2 tbsp Finely chopped parsley as a vibrant garnish for your fresh salad.
- 1/2 cup Store bought tzatziki or homemade, for a cooling and creamy finish.
Instructions
-
Preheat your oven to 425°F (220°C). On a large, parchment-lined baking sheet, toss the halved baby potatoes with olive oil, fresh lemon juice, dried oregano, and season generously with salt and pepper. Spread the potatoes into a single layer and bake for 20 minutes to start the roasting process and get them tender.
-
While the potatoes are roasting, prepare the Greek chicken meatball mixture. In a large bowl, combine the ground chicken with the grated yellow onion, minced garlic, finely chopped parsley, lemon zest, dried oregano, dried dill, and a generous pinch of salt & pepper. Mix until just combined, being careful not to overmix. Once the potatoes have roasted for 20 minutes, remove the baking sheet from the oven.
-
Roll the seasoned meat mixture into small, uniform meatballs, about 1 to 1.5 inches in diameter. Carefully arrange these meatballs evenly on the baking sheet alongside the par-roasted potatoes. Return the sheet pan to the oven and continue baking for another 20 minutes, or until the meatballs are cooked through (internal temperature 165°F/74°C) and the potatoes are golden and tender. During this time, prepare your fresh side components: toss the sliced cherry tomatoes, cucumber, and red onion with the remaining finely chopped parsley, a drizzle of olive oil, and a dash of salt & pepper to taste.
-
Once everything is cooked and ready, divide the roasted potatoes and Greek chicken meatballs into serving bowls. Add a generous portion of the fresh veggie mix and a dollop of creamy tzatziki. Serve immediately and enjoy your wholesome, homemade Greek meal!
Notes
For additional side options, consider serving these meatballs with warm pita bread, a light and fluffy cauliflower rice for a low-carb alternative, or nutritious farro.
Leftovers are excellent for meal prep! Store them in airtight containers in the fridge for up to 5 days. You can enjoy them cold or quickly reheat them in the microwave for 1-2 minutes until warm.
To freeze these meatballs, first flash freeze them on a tray until solid, then transfer them to a freezer-safe bag or container. They will last for up to 3 months. Reheat from frozen in the microwave for 3-4 minutes, or thaw overnight in the fridge and reheat normally.
Nutrition